Safflower or Carthamus tinctorius is surely an herbaceous, thistle-like plant cultivated commercially to generate safflower oil in the seeds on the crops. The oil has an analogous texture and flavor to sunflower oil. In addition, it tolerates substantial warmth, that makes it suitable for cooking.
